Ivory Coast - GDP Energy Intensity

Since 2009, Ivory Coast GDP Energy Intensity jumped by 3% year on year. With 201.6 Kilograms Of Oil Equivalent Per Thousand US Dollars PPP = 2011 in 2014, the country was ranked number 16 comparing other countries in GDP Energy Intensity. Ivory Coast is overtaken by Tanzania, which was number 15 at 201.84 Kilograms Of Oil Equivalent Per Thousand US Dollars PPP = 2011 and is followed by Russia with 192.41 Kilograms Of Oil Equivalent Per Thousand US Dollars PPP = 2011. Democratic Republic of the Congo ranked the highest with 496.04 Kilograms Of Oil Equivalent Per Thousand US Dollars PPP = 2011 in 2014, that is a decrease of 4.6% versus 2013. Trinidad and Tobago, Mozambique and Iceland respectively ranked number 2, 3 and 4 in this ranking. Libya witnessed the best average annual growth at +9.7% per year, while Lithuania recorded the worst performance at -7.8% per year.
